Der folgende Aufruf des X11- setxkbmap
Befehls deaktiviert die Umschaltung zwischen Konsole und virtuellem Terminal (Strg-Alt-Fn):
setxkbmap -option srvrkeys:none
Zur Rückkehr zum vorherigen Verhalten der Strg-Alt-Fn - Tasten, und entfernen Sie auch alle andere Optionen, wie zum Beispiel caps:ctrl_modifier
:
setxkbmap -option ''
Um die aktuellen Einstellungen zu drucken, rufen Sie auf setxkbmap -print
.
Um pro Benutzer aufzurufen, geben Sie den Befehl in die Datei ~ / .xinitrc ein.
Erstellen Sie eine Datei in, um sie beim Start einer Xsession aufzurufen
/etc/X11/Xsession.d
sowie
/etc/X11/Xsession.d/65srvrkeys-none
enthält den obigen setxkbmap
Befehl und macht ihn ausführbar mit sudo chmod +x /etc/X11/Xsession.d/65srvrkeys-none
.
Weitere Informationen erhalten Sie man setxkbmap
an der Shell-Eingabeaufforderung oder in der Manpage zu Xorg setxkbmap .
Ich habe dies mit KDE unter Ubuntu 14.04 LTS (Trusty) getestet. Diese Einstellungen sind auch unter Systemeinstellungen> Eingabegeräte> Tastatur> Erweitert verfügbar. Wenn Sie srvrkeys
die GUI-Einstellungen ändern , wird dies sofort in setxkbmap
und umgekehrt angezeigt.
Ich bevorzuge es, das X-Window-System über die X11-Befehlszeilenschnittstellen zu ändern. Wenn das nicht funktioniert, versuche ich die Desktop-Umgebung. Als letzte Möglichkeit würde ich die Systemkonfigurationsdateien ändern. Implementierungen und Dateiformate ändern sich, aber Befehlszeilenschnittstellen leben fast für immer in der Unix / Linux-Tradition.